Researchers use Gaussian processes with non-stationary kernels to model precipitation patterns in the Upper Indus Basin.

problem Uncertainty in precipitation patterns in the Upper Indus Basin, Himalayas.
method Proposes Gaussian processes with structured non-stationary kernels to model precipitation patterns, accounting for spatial variation with a latent Gaussian process.
result The proposed model adapts to varying precipitation patterns across distinct topography and outperforms stationary models in ablation experiments.

Study improves precipitation predictions for High Mountain Asia using machine learning.

problem Uncertainty in future precipitation over High Mountain Asia due to regional climate model biases.
method Probabilistic machine learning framework combining 13 regional climate models via a mixture of experts.
result 32% improvement over equally-weighted average and 254% improvement over single ensemble member.
